TQ 4746 HEVER HOW GREEN 15/2002 Circular Colonnade at Hever Lodge and GV Cowhouses. II Circular colonnade. c1904 by J.L Pearson and part of the model farm complex to Hever Castle. This comprises curved brick walls in English bond with wooden posts above forming 16 Tudor arches on each side. Tile and post. This incorporates an ornamental gabled dovecote and links the former bailiff's house to the ornamental dairy and dairy cottage. At the north end is attached a timber framed building with plaster infill and tiled roof with 1 dormer. This has a tiled interior and was formerly a cow house. Listing NGR: TQ4773846297
